The tax-rate lookup cache in the Breva checkout service worries me. Entries are keyed only by region code, so a stale or poisoned entry would apply the wrong rate to every order in that region until expiry. Please verify: TTLs are short enough to bound exposure, negative lookups aren't cached, and the refresh path revalidates against the signed rate feed rather than trusting upstream blindly. Also confirm eviction is size-bounded so an attacker can't churn the keyspace. Current cache settings for review:

limits module of yagaf-yajef:
RATE_LIMITS = {
    "novwyn": 950,
    "wenath": 428,
    "prawyn": 413,
    "gorvan": 539,
    "praael": 870,
    "drumir": 113,
    "gordor": 439,
}

Welcome aboard. Ratewell caches tax-rate lookups for all Corvette-line checkout services. TTL is 6 hours; jurisdictions refresh nightly from the Almside feed. Most pages are stale-rate alerts — usually the feed job failed, not the cache. Check job status first, then flush only the affected region keys; never do a global flush during business hours, it hammers the upstream resolver. Miss-rate above 5% for 10 minutes pages you automatically. The flush procedure and alert thresholds are written up on our internal runbook page.

wiki page, kahog-hahig: https://vault.zemvargrid.internal/display/deploy/repo/settings/merge_requests/job/settings/6f3b933774dbc5320a4daa18

Subject: Hardware lab — night access

Night shift,

The hardware lab on level 2 at Norbeck House is locked after 19:00. Facilities have approved night-shift entry for the Pinrose test run this week only. Sign the logbook inside, lights off when done, door closed behind you. Report any fault to the front desk in the morning. Use the door code below.

— Front Desk

door code, tajof-kageg: bdg-QVDCE-3